Ingredients

What you’ll need

Before you dive in, gather the following ingredients to ensure a smooth cooking process:

  • 1 package gnocchi
  • 2 cups fresh spinach
  • 1 cup crumbled feta cheese
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Parmesan cheese (for serving, optional)

You can substitute the heavy cream with a plant-based cream for a lighter option or use ricotta in place of feta for a twist.

Directions

Step-by-Step Directions

  1. Cook the gnocchi according to package instructions; drain and set aside.
  2. In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at.
  3. Add the minced garlic and sauté for about a minute or until fragrant.
  4. Toss in the fresh spinach, cooking until wilted.
  5. Pour in the heavy cream and bring to a gentle simmer.
  6. Stir in the crumbled feta cheese, allowing it to meld into the cream.
  7. Add the cooked gnocchi, mixing everything until well combined.
  8.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
  9. Serve hot, topped with Parmesan cheese if desired.

How to store

Best Way to Store Creamy Gnocchi with Spinach and Feta

To store leftovers, place your creamy gnocchi in an airtight container in the refrigerator. It should stay fresh for about three days. When reheating, do so slowly over low heat on the stove, adding a splash of milk or cream to rejuvenate the sauce. While it’s best enjoyed fresh, you can also freeze it for up to a month—though it may alter the texture slightly.

Tips to make

Pro chef tips

  • For an extra depth of flavor, consider adding a pinch of red pepper flakes when sautéing the garlic.
  • If you prefer a lighter version, swap out heavy cream for Greek yogurt. Just stir it in off the heat to maintain its creaminess.

FAQs

Common questions

  • How long does it take to prepare this meal?
    The entire process takes about 20-30 minutes, making it perfect for a weeknight dinner.

  • Can I make this dish vegetarian?
    Yes, this recipe is inherently vegetarian. Just ensure any additional ingredients like broth are also vegetarian.

  • What can I substitute for gnocchi?
    You can use pasta like tortellini or even zucchini noodles for a gluten-free alternative.
